C.Chandrasekhar Raju v. G.Ganapathi Raju
HON'BLE SRI JUSTICE C. PRAVEEN KUMAR CIVIL REVISION PETITION No. 4804 of 2016 ORDER:
1) The present Civil Revision Petition is filed under Article 227 of Constitution of India seeking a direction to the Principal Junior Civil Judge, Puttur, Chittoor District, to execute regular sale deed in favour of the decree holder in respect of the property covered in E.P.No.36 of 2012 in O.S.No.63 of 2009.
2) Heard learned counsel for the petitioner. There is no necessity to put the respondent on notice as this Court is not venturing to adjudicate the issue on merits. 3) The petitioner herein filed O.S.No.63 of 2009 for specific performance of contract directing the defendant to execute the regular sale deed in favour of the plaintiff in pursuance of agreement of sale dated 29.01.1970 executed by G.Venkataswamy Raju in favour of the plaintiff' s father C.C.Narayana Raju. The said suit was decreed on 16.06.2009 which is as under:
" The defendant be and hereby is directed to execute a regular registered sale deed in favour of the plaintiff in respect of the suit schedule property in pursuance of the sale agreement dated 29.01.1970, within four (04) months from
the date of the decree, failing which, the plaintiff is at liberty to get the regular registered sale deed through the process of law; and the defendants do pay the plaintiff a sum of Rs.840.50 towards costs of the suit."
4) Thereafter, the petitioner herein filed E.P.No.36 of 2012 seeking execution of the said decree. It is stated that though the said E.P. was filed in the year 2012 but the Court below postponed the matter on one pretext or the other.
5) Having regard to the facts and circumstances of the case, the Principal Junior Civil Judge, Puttur, is directed to dispose of E.P.No.36 of 2012 in O.S.No.63 of 2009 in accordance with law, as early as possible, preferably, within a period of ten (10) we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this Order.
6) With the above direction, the Civil Revision Petition is disposed of. There shall be no order as to costs. Miscellaneous Petitions, if any, pending in this Civil Revision Petition, shall stand closed.
